WebApr 13, 2024 · The COUNTIF syntax in Excel has two required parameters. = COUNTIF (range, criteria) range: the cells you want to count. These can be cell references to arrays or named ranges. criteria: the condition that determines whether to count specific cells. This can be an expression, a number, a string, or a cell reference.
